Summaryinfo

A vulnerability has been found in open-webui Open WebUI up to 0.9.4 and classified as critical. Affected by this vulnerability is an unknown functionality of the file /api/v1/tools/id/{id}/update of the component Tool Update Endpoint. The manipulation leads to privileges management. This vulnerability is traded as CVE-2026-45395. It is possible to initiate the attack remotely. There is no exploit available. The affected component should be upgraded.

Detailsinfo

A vulnerability was found in open-webui Open WebUI up to 0.9.4 and classified as critical. This issue affects an unknown part of the file /api/v1/tools/id/{id}/update of the component Tool Update Endpoint.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a privileges management v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-269. The product does not properly assign, modify, track, or check privileges for an actor, creating an unintended sphere of control for that actor. Impacted is conf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The summary by CVE is:

Open WebUI is a self-hosted artificial intelligence platform designed to operate entirely offline. Prior to 0.9.5, the tool update endpoint (POST /api/v1/tools/id/{id}/update) is missing the workspace.tools permission check that is present on the tool create endpoint. This allows a user who has been explicitly denied tool management capabilities ( and who the administrator considers untrusted for code execution ) to replace a tool's server-side Python content and trigger execution, bypassing the intended workspace.tools security boundary. This vulnerability is fixed in 0.9.5.

It is possible to read the advisory at github.com. The identification of this vulnerability is CVE-2026-45395 since 05/12/2026. The exploitation is known to be easy. The attack may be initiated remotely. Additional levels of successful authentication are needed for exploitation. Technical details of the vulnerability are known, but there is no available exploit. The attack technique deployed by this issue is T1068 according to MITRE ATT&CK.

Upgrading to version 0.9.5 eliminates this vulnerability.
